Understanding the IELTS Exam
Before diving into the registration procedure, it is necessary to understand what the IELTS exam entails. The test has two variations:
IELTS Exam Registration In Dubai Academic: This variation is meant for people seeking admission into universities or other higher education organizations.IELTS General Training: This variation appropriates for those planning to undertake non-academic training or work experience in an English-speaking environment.Exam Structure
The IELTS exam includes 4 parts:
ComponentPeriodAbility AssessedListening30 minutesComprehending spoken EnglishReading60 minutesUnderstanding of written EnglishWriting60 minutesWriting skillsSpeaking11-14 minutesSpeaking abilities
Overall, test-takers will need to designate around 2 hours and 45 minutes for the whole exam, with the speaking test often arranged on a different day.
How to Register for the IELTS Exam in DubaiStep-by-Step Registration Process
Signing up for the IELTS exam in Dubai is a simple process. Follow these actions to guarantee a smooth registration experience:
Choose the Test Type: Decide whether you desire to take the IELTS Academic or General Training test.
Select a Test Date: Visit the official IELTS website or a registered testing center to inspect readily available test dates. Make sure to choose a date that provides you ample time to prepare.
Create an Account: If you are signing up online, you will need to create an account on the IELTS registration site. This account will permit you to manage your registration and access test materials.
Submit the Registration Form: Complete the online registration form by providing your personal information, including your name, email address, and identification information.
Pay the Registration Fee: The fee for the IELTS Exam Dates In Dubai exam in Dubai usually ranges from AED 1,000 to AED 1,200, depending on the screening center. Payment can be made online by means of credit or debit card.
Receive Confirmation: Once payment achieves success, you will receive a verification email with your test information and an unique candidate number. Keep this details safe as you will require it on the exam day.

Regularly Asked Questions (FAQ)1. What recognition do I require to induce the exam day?
Candidates need to bring the same recognition file that they used during the registration procedure. This is typically a passport or a national identity card.
2. Can I alter my test date after signing up?
Yes, prospects can change their test date or place, but this typically includes an administrative cost. It's best to check the rescheduling policy of the specific screening center.
3. What occurs if I miss my exam?
If a candidate misses their exam, they may lose their registration fee. Nevertheless, some screening centers may enable rescheduling under certain circumstances.
4. When will I receive my results?
Outcomes are typically offered within 13 days of the test date, and prospects can see their ratings online or get them via post, depending upon the screening center's policy.
5. Is there a minimum score required for admission?
Minimum score requirements differ by institution and program. Candidates are advised to consult the specific institutions they are using to for their required band score.
